SDLP Leader Colum Eastwood MLA has condemned an incident where two police officers were shot at with a heavy calibre weapon.
The Foyle MLA said that violent dissident republicans have chosen a fight with the people of Ireland and that it is a fight they will never win.
The officers cheated death when bullet proof windows and armour plating saved their lives during the attack in Belfast on Thursday night,
Police chiefs condemned the attack as “mindless” and “reckless’ in a residential area.
Mr Eastwood said: “First of all, my thoughts are with the two police officers who were targeted in a reckless attempt to bring murder back onto the streets of Belfast.
“It was an unjustifiable attack and we’re only lucky that we aren’t dealing with a number of deaths today.
“Those engaged in violence for dissident political purposes have failed to learn the lessons of our past and they have failed to abide by the will of the people of Ireland.
“They are doing a massive disservice to the cause of nationalism and only succeed in delaying the challenge of reconciliation and the prospects of Irish unity.
“Their fight is not with the British Government or with the PSNI.
“They need to know that their fight is with us. It is with the Irish people.
“There can only ever be, and has only ever been, one winner in that fight.
“Whether it’s in west Belfast, west Tyrone, Derry or Dublin; the people of Ireland will resist those who attempt to resurrect the violence of the past.”
